F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
What is included in a wedding invitation suite? A wedding stationery suite typically includes some or all of the following: outer envelope, wedding invitation, RSVP card with envelope, direction card, reception card, activity card, information card, and thank you card. What information should I include on my foil wedding invitations? Be sure to include the date, time, and location of the wedding and reception, as well as the bridal couple’s names. If it applies, you might also want to mention who is hosting the wedding and what the dress code is. You should also add the link to your wedding website as well as other useful information about your wedding day. The back of your invitation can be a great place for that! And if you decide to add a foil-pressed RSVP card, make sure it is self-addressed and comes with a stamped envelope.
When should wedding invitations be mailed out? Most people mail their invitations out 6-8 weeks before the wedding. But if you’re expecting a lot of out of town guests or are planning a destination wedding, you may want to mail them out even earlier so your guests have time to make travel arrangements.
Do you put last names on wedding invitations? It is common to include the first and last names of the couple. But if you prefer not to, that’s totally fine too! Remember to create a design that reflects who you are and what makes you both happy.
